What are your thoughts on a 7mm-08 with 140 gr Accubonds at 2960 fps and an elk out at 500yds. .


Have you looked to see what your velocity will be at that range? Have you shot that load at that range?

I’m guessing that velocity will be too low at that range. If I was set on shooting 500 yards I’d look for a more powerful cartridge. That said, try to get closer. Shooting 500 yards (my self imposed limit on game under ideal conditions is 400 yards) at live animals is pushing the limit for most really good shooters. The typical hunter probably shouldn’t be shooting much more than half that distance at live animals in real world hunting conditions.
